当前位置:首页 > 问答 > 正文

ajax异常 交互故障 系统ajax交互错误原因分析及解决方法

AJAX异常 | 交互故障 | 系统AJAX交互错误原因分析及解决方法

  1. 常见AJAX异常类型

    ajax异常 交互故障 系统ajax交互错误原因分析及解决方法

    • 网络请求失败(HTTP状态码异常,如404、500)
    • 跨域问题(CORS策略限制)
    • 超时未响应(Timeout)
    • 数据格式错误(JSON解析失败)
    • 前端代码逻辑错误(未正确处理回调)
  2. 交互故障排查步骤

    • 检查浏览器开发者工具(Network/XHR请求详情)
    • 验证后端接口是否正常(直接访问API测试)
    • 确认请求参数与响应格式是否符合预期
    • 检查跨域配置(如Access-Control-Allow-Origin)
  3. 错误原因分析

    ajax异常 交互故障 系统ajax交互错误原因分析及解决方法

    • 后端服务异常(数据库连接失败、代码报错)
    • 前端请求配置错误(URL拼写错误、HTTP方法误用)
    • 第三方依赖问题(如jQuery/Axios版本兼容性)
    • 用户权限不足(未携带有效Token或Session过期)
  4. 解决方法

    • 修复后端逻辑或重启服务(针对500错误)
    • 前端添加错误捕获(try-catch或Promise.catch)
    • 配置代理或后端允许跨域(解决CORS问题)
    • 优化重试机制或提示用户(网络不稳定场景)
  5. 预防措施

    ajax异常 交互故障 系统ajax交互错误原因分析及解决方法

    • 前后端约定统一数据格式(如RESTful规范)
    • 日志记录(前端错误日志+后端请求日志)
    • 自动化测试(接口测试+前端交互测试)

注:以上信息基于2025年7月前的技术实践总结。

发表评论